OAS Council Reviews Haiti Symposium, Ocean Conservation

OAS

The Permanent Council of the Organization of American States (OAS) will hold two sessions on Wednesday, June 4, in the Simón Bolívar room at the OAS headquarters in Washington, DC.

At 10:30 EDT (14:30 GMT) the Permanent Council will receive the report of the symposium: "Finding Urgent Solutions for the Haiti Security Crisis," discuss "Human rights and mental health in the Americas," and commemorate "World Press Freedom Day" and "Americas Children and Youth Day," among other topics.

Then, at 14:30 EDT (18:30 GMT), the Council will hold a special meeting to discuss"Conservation and Sustainable use of the Oceans."
